T4I2017 Call Deadline Extended to 23/06/17
The call for short communications to the 2017 T4I Conference to be held in Sheffield in September has been extended to Friday 23rd June 2017.
This extension is due to the addition of the Contributions on Prosthetics.

T4I2017: CALL for Short Communications Now Open (Deadline: 26.05.2017)
We invite those working to use or innovate Assistive Technology and associated services to submit short communications for presentation or as posters for Technology for Independence (T4I 2017).
This year the conference will happen on Friday 15th September as part of the AAATE2017 Congress (11th to 15th Sept. 2017). Visit the website.

AAATE2017 Satellite Events - call now OPEN!
The call for short communication contributions to Satellite Events for the AAATE2017 Congress to be held in Sheffield in September 2017 is now open.
Deadline: Friday 31st March 2017 17.00 CET.

The AAATE2017 Congress now invites you to submit a short communication (approximately 900 words) to the Congress Satellite Events from AT related/allied areas such as:
- Therapy;
- Rehabilitation;
- User engagement;
- Audit, service development, novel product, technology or service innovation.
For more information on the AAATE2017 Congress and the 5-day event overview please visit the website. And note that, T4I2017 on 15th September will have a separate schedule shortly to be announced. Fees will also be confirmed in March 2017.
Satellite Events are additions to the core AAATE2017 Conference. The Satellite sessions are workshop or lecture style. Content need not be as academic or at all.
The Satellite sessions will be held at St Mary’s Conference Centre, Sheffield, located approximately a 20 minute walk from the Conference venue of The Diamond.
Draft short communication guidance, for presentations and posters, along with the form to be used for submission can be downloaded here.
The final deadline for all the above submissions is 31.03.2017 17.00 CET.
Timescales
The call for short communications for AAATE2017 Satellite Events is now open. The deadline is 31.03.2017 17.00 CET. Following this you will receive feedback and will be required to submit your final, updated short communication no later than 15.05.2017 17.00 CET.
